National Certified Medical Assistant

True North Pediatrics
Philadelphia, PA
03.2026 - Current
  • Facilitated comprehensive pediatric intake for patients from neonates to adolescents, accurately recording vitals, growth charts, and developmental milestones.
  • Administered age-appropriate immunizations and medications in strict accordance with VFC (Vaccines for Children) protocols and safety standards.
  • Performed specialized clinical screenings, including vision and hearing tests, lead testing, and hemoglobin fingersticks.
  • Utilized compassionate distraction techniques to minimize patient anxiety and ensure a positive experience during injections and blood draws.
  • Managed high-volume electronic health records (EHR), ensuring real-time accuracy of immunization registries and lab results.
  • Triaged patient inquiries and provided empathetic education to caregivers regarding post-visit care, dosage instructions, and specialist referrals.
  • Optimized clinic workflow by preparing specialized exam rooms and assisting providers with minor in-office procedures and sterile tray setups.
  • Managed electronic health records (EHR) with high accuracy, ensuring all growth charts, immunization records, and lab results were updated in real-time.
  • Coordinated referrals to pediatric specialists and obtained prior authorizations to ensure continuity of care for patients with complex medical needs.
  • Optimized clinic workflow by preparing exam rooms specifically for the day’s scheduled appointments (e.g., well-child checks vs. sick visits).

National Certified Medical Assistant

Everest Urgent Care
Philadelphia, PA
04.2025 - 03.2026
  • Executes a comprehensive range of clinical skills, including EKGs, phlebotomy, ear, flushes, and administering vaccines.
  • Triage patient's and efficiently collect and document vital signs.
  • Preform point of care lab testing including urinalysis ,PPDs, H. pylori breath tests and rapid infection disease screening.
  • Assist providers with minor procedures, such as suture removal and wound care.
  • Process sensitive biological materials including plasma, stool samples, maintaining specimen integrity and chain of custody.
  • Manage all front desk administrating duties, greeting patients, conducting efficient check-in , registering new patients and verifying insurance.
  • Oversee financial transactions by accurately collecting co-pays.
  • Serves as the primary patient contact for lab results and inquiries, professionally communicating all negative lab results.
  • Maintains operational readiness by managing and organizing all clinical inventory and stock and showing supplies are consistently available.
